How to Freeze Green Peppers Without Blanching Them

WebBlanching, a process of scalding vegetables in boiling water or steam for a short time, is a must for almost all vegetables to be frozen, except onions and green peppers. Blanching slows or stops the action of enzymes. Until harvest, enzymes cause vegetables to … WebJul 5, 2024 · Lay them out in a single layer. Freeze them for at least an hour and then transfer to an airtight bag or container. If freezing whole, wrap each bell pepper individually in plastic wrap and then place in the freezer. Broccoli — florets and stems — must ... c2 科目四WebThe easiest way to preserve peppers is to freeze them. Peppers are one of the few vegetables that can be frozen without having to blanch first. Surprisingly, frozen peppers do not turn to mush when thawed either. They do lose some of their crispness, but maintain the flavor of fresh peppers. c2 科目三
